How the pilots can form one flagship demonstrator

A proposal can select one pilot or combine the full portfolio into a coherent pathway from side-stream recovery to product design, consumer validation and data-enabled scale-up.

High-impact integrated route

The combined route starts with sustainable ingredient recovery, moves into functional product and smart packaging development, connects the physical process to a digital twin, and concludes with stakeholder validation and capacity building.

🧪 P2 BioExtract 🌿 P1 Food Innovation 🍊 P3 Smart Delivery ◫ P5 Digital Twin 🎓 P4 Co-creation & Skills

Modular design: every pilot can also operate independently as a focused use case, validation environment or demonstrator.

Suggested proposal work-package positioning

WP1

Requirements and co-design: use-case definition, baseline, target users, KPIs and data requirements.

WP2

Bioactive and process innovation: extraction, encapsulation, formulation and circular valorisation.

WP3

Product and packaging demonstration: functional prototypes, beverage processing, dosing systems and stability tests.

WP4

Digital twin and predictive quality: interoperable data, modelling, optimisation and operational decision support.

WP5

Validation, training and scale-up: consumer testing, living-lab workshops, SME replication and uptake.

Indicative pilot lifecycle

A clear sequence for converting a selected pilot into project tasks, evidence, validation results and replication outputs.

M1–M3

Scope

Define use cases, baseline, target users, KPIs, governance and technical requirements.

M4–M8

Preparation

Adapt processes, protocols, equipment, data flows, training material and validation plans.

M9–M20

Operation

Run pilot batches, laboratory analyses, packaging trials, digital simulations and workshops.

M21–M27

Validation

Assess quality, bioactive retention, resource use, acceptance, skills outcomes and replication potential.

M28+

Scale-up

Consolidate SME pathways, exploitation logic, training outputs and consortium replication guidance.
